Type 1 on 1 is a podcast that delves into the obscure, complex and challenging world of life with type 1 diabetes.
Writer and broadcaster Jen Grieves, who was diagnosed at the age of 8, talks to compelling guests about their experiences of living with type 1 diabetes and how it’s shaped them - showing that there is no ‘normal’ when it comes to handling this complex and often misunderstood chronic condition.
